How much do weekend software j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 16, 2026, the average yearly pay for weekend software in Burlington, VT is $112,283.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$90,400.00 and $130,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Weekend Software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Weekend Software Engineer, you need strong programming skills, knowledge of software development methodologies, and typically a degree in computer science or related field. Familiarity with version control systems like Git, coding frameworks, and collaborative tools such as Jira or Slack is expected. Excellent time management, communication skills, and the ability to work independently help set you apart in this flexible role. These abilities ensure that projects are delivered efficiently and to a high standard, even on a non-traditional schedule.

What are Weekend Software jobs?

Weekend Software jobs refer to positions where software professionals work primarily on weekends, either as part-time employees, contractors, or freelancers. These roles can involve a range of tasks such as software development, testing, maintenance, or technical support. Weekend Software jobs are ideal for those seeking flexibility, additional income, or opportunities to gain experience outside of the traditional Monday-to-Friday workweek. Companies may offer such roles to ensure continuous development cycles, cover urgent tasks, or provide 24/7 support. The nature of the work and required skills are similar to standard software jobs, but with schedules focused on weekends.

How does working as a Weekend Software Engineer typically differ from a standard weekday software engineering role?

As a Weekend Software Engineer, you'll often tackle high-priority tasks or provide critical support during off-peak hours, when fewer team members are present. This role may involve more autonomy, as well as direct communication with stakeholders to resolve urgent issues or deploy updates with minimal disruption. While you might not participate in all weekday team meetings, effective asynchronous communication is essential to stay aligned with broader project goals. The weekend schedule can offer flexibility, but it also requires strong self-management and the ability to quickly address unexpected technical challenges.

Job description

Position Details
Advertising/Posting Title Event & Scheduling Coordinator Posting Summary
Facilitate the scheduling of UES spaces, services, and UES Campus Events equipment requested by university departments and student organizations as submitted through the scheduling software. Serve as the main point of contact for space scheduling and event-related inquiries. Interpret university policies to determine event eligibility. Meet with UVM event planners to understand their event needs and provide planning, consultation, and logistical support. Work collaboratively with the Event Production and Technical teams to facilitate event support requests. Work collaboratively with the UES Coordination team to support their scheduling needs. Coordinate/schedule aspects of UVM signature events such as commencement, orientation, and UVM Weekend. Recommend and assess central scheduling processes, identifying improvements. Analyze and report on the utilization of spaces used for events. Operate university vehicles, as needed, to attend meetings and support events. This position requires the ability to interpret and apply university policies, guidelines, and procedures. This position requires a detailed knowledge of indoor and outdoor UVM spaces. This position must engage in continued learning and practicing principles of social justice, inclusion, and environmental sustainability. Reports to the Assistant Director for Campus Event Services.
Minimum Qualifications (or equivalent combination of education and experience)
Bachelor's degree and three years of customer service, scheduling, or conference/event-related experience, or an equivalent combination of education and/or experience.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ite. Effective communication and organizational skills. Ability to work with people at all levels and with varying skill sets and backgrounds. Ability to work effectively in a team environment and independently with limited supervision. Demonstrated ability to effectively work in a fast-paced environment. A valid driver's license to operate University vehicles. At certain times of the academic year, the ability to work flexible hours, including early mornings, evenings, and weekends, is required to support events. Demonstrated ongoing commitment to workplace diversity, inclusivity, and delivering a high-quality experience to customers.
Desirable Qualifications
Experience working in a higher education setting with college students. Experience with space scheduling software such as Event Management Software (EMS). Familiarity with databases and diagramming software. Experience in a union environment.
